About Us

In its golden era, Dunsmuir was once an important, thriving railroad community. Formerly named “Pusher”, this was the spot where additional locomotives were added onto the trains, to “push” them up the steep grade to Mt. Shasta. In 1968, the Murphy family, local descendents of pioneering railroaders, decided to collect and preserve the old rail era, by transforming rail cars into beautifully renovated units. A collection of cabooses, flat cars and box cars were acquired and work was started. “Murphy’s Pond” a popular swimming pond and the wine bar were the first phase of the project. In the years following, additional cabooses were transformed into motel units, a dinner house and lounge were added, as well as a swimming pool and spa which completed the project. The Murphy Family still proudly owns and actively operates this family business.
